    Rich Kovars
    Member

    I’ve had to replace a tip top guide twice on a 7 and 9 wt using regular lines. Now all my shooting head rods are all ceramic guides (no guide wear at all ;)).  My SLT 5wt guides are starting to show bad wear using standard FL lines. If Sharkskin holds more dirt for some reason then it’ll erode the guides worse.

    Streamer fishing usually does put the line in the exact same place on each retrieve. The tip tip takes the brunt of the punishment.
